😐A single person spends $1,668 per month in Torrox vs $1,641 in Medellin, rent included.
😐A couple spends around $2,500 per month in Torrox vs $2,447 in Medellin, rent included.
😐A family of three spends $3,332 per month in Torrox vs $3,253 in Medellin, rent included.
😐Torrox costs about 2% more than Medellin, driven mainly by Eating Out.
📊Both Torrox and Medellin sit above the global median – Torrox by 21%, Medellin by 19%.
